打赏

相关文章

C++学习之list的实现

在了解学习list实现之前我们首先了解一下关于迭代器的分类: 按功能分类: 正向迭代器 反向迭代器 const正向迭代器 const反向迭代器 按性质分类: 单向迭代器 只能 例如单链表 双向迭代器 可,也可-- 例如双…

【回溯】 47. 全排列 II

47. 全排列 II 解题思路 先排序 使得相同的元素在一起回溯结束条件&#xff1a;记录一条路径 也就是一种全排列结果添加剪枝逻辑 固定相同的元素在排列中的相对位置选择路径遍历下一条路径撤销选择 class Solution {// 使用双链表 模拟队列List<List<Integer>> …

学习笔记——Java入门第三季

1.1 Java异常简介 异常&#xff1a;有异于常态&#xff0c;和正常情况不一样&#xff0c;有错误出现&#xff0c;阻止当前方法或作用域。 异常处理&#xff1a;将出现的异常提示给编程人员与用户&#xff0c;使原本将要中断的程序继续运行或者退出。并且能够保存数据和释放资源…

借助AI分析哥斯拉木马原理与Tomcat回显链路挖掘

前言 本次分析使用了ChatGPT进行辅助分析&#xff0c;大大提升了工作效率&#xff0c;很快就分析出木马的工作流程和构造出利用方式。 分析 首先对该木马进行格式化,以增强代码的可读性。得到如下代码 <jsp:root xmlns:jsp"http://java.sun.com/JSP/Page" vers…

leetcode第362场周赛

2848. 与车相交的点 核心思想&#xff1a;差分数组。统计覆盖区间&#xff0c;把nums中有的区间1&#xff0c;维护区间我们用差分数组&#xff0c;然后求出差分数组的前缀和即是我们维护的区间&#xff0c;判断区间有哪些值是大于0的即可。 2849. 判断能否在给定时间到达单元格…

PHP常用六大设计模式

PHP常用六大设计模式 单例模式 特点 三私一公 &#xff1a;私有的静态变量&#xff08;存放实例&#xff09;&#xff0c;私有的构造方法&#xff08;防止创建实例&#xff09;&#xff0c;私有的克隆方法(防止克隆对象)&#xff0c;公有的静态方法&#xff08;对外界提供实…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部